What to expect

From Algeciras marina, your boat glides into the bay where resident common and striped dolphins are a near-daily presence. Expert local guides read the water and position the boat for close, respectful approaches as dolphins play in the bow wave. Aboard, a spread of traditional Andalucian tapas — jamón, manchego, marinated olives — and chilled local wine or cerveza make the experience as pleasurable between sightings as during them. Total time on the water is approximately 1.5–2 hours, making it ideal for a morning excursion before exploring ashore.
